Visitor COVID-19 self-screen symptom list
In order to ensure the safety of our community, all visitors to the Perkins campus should self-screen for COVID-19 symptoms at home prior to arrival on campus. If you are experiencing any COVID-19 symptoms, please do not come to campus and help safeguard the health of our community, which includes students with unique vulnerabilities.
COVID-19 Symptom List
- Fever (100.00 Degrees Fahrenheit or higher), chills, or shaking chills
- Cough (not due to another cause, such as chronic cough)
- Shortness of breath or difficulty breathing
- Fatigue, when in combination with other symptoms
- Muscle or body aches
- Headache, when in combination with other symptoms
- New loss of taste or smell
- Sore throat, when in combination with other symptoms
- Nasal congestion or runny nose (not due to causes such as allergies), when in combination with other symptoms
- Nausea, vomiting, or diarrhea, when in combination with other symptoms
